QUOTE(un_id @ Oct 15 2013, 07:54 AM)
More expensive and more drivers doesn't always mean it's better, but most of the time yes..  But usually there is some level that u already satisfied, and at the end of the day, that justify your money worth spending.. I mean, if triple driver can satisfy me, I wouldn't go for the 4 drivers which is of course more expensive..

I'm still observing the XBA3 sound signature.. Hurmmm... Not sure if I like it..  To my ears now, my cheaper re400 is more lovely..

Anyway, a quick note about sbh52.. I can hear degradation of sound quality when I play music thru sbh52 than directly plugged into the phone.. It takes down the level of details, mixed the sound to be a bit muddier, and take away the lowest rumble and the highest chimes.. As expected, a bluetooth audio device is not able to retain the analog sound signal properties, rather losing much of the sound quality white it converts it to digital.. In spite of that, sbh52 is the best bluetooth audio device I've ever tried, at least the sound still enjoyable, but the previous device that I tried sounds were totally crap that I couldn't bear off.

XZU audio sound is quite low. Most of times I play at full volume or slightly lower.. Damn I hate it.. While I can't bear full volume on my ipod..
